Question
What does campaign Influence allow a user to do?
Options
- AReport on the campaigns that have contributed to an opportunity.
- BView the entire campaign hierarchy.
- CAdjust the percentage of influence each campaign has on an opportunity.
- DSummarize campaign member statistics on a campaign.
Explanation
Campaign Influence enables users to precisely allocate revenue credit to all campaigns contributing to an opportunity's success.
Common mistakes.
- A. While reporting is possible, the core function of Campaign Influence is the attribution and adjustment of credit, not just the mere ability to report on contributing campaigns.
- B. Viewing the campaign hierarchy is a separate feature that visualizes parent-child relationships between campaigns and is not the primary purpose of Campaign Influence.
- D. Summarizing campaign member statistics is a reporting function related to campaign engagement, distinct from Campaign Influence, which focuses on opportunity revenue attribution.
